History made! Maltese Sgt. Matthew Parnis becomes first non-American to win U.S. Marines Award
Malta shone bright at Camp Lejeune in North Carolina.

Sergeant Matthew Parnis has carved his name into the history books by becoming the first-ever Maltese – and the only person outside the United States – to receive the prestigious ‘Gung-Ho Award’ from the United States Marine Corps. This honour was awarded during the Sergeant's Course held at Camp Lejeune in North Carolina – one of the most respected military training grounds in the world.

This exceptional award is not handed out lightly. It recognises the Marine who most exemplifies motivation, extraordinary leadership values, team spirit, dedication, and an outstanding commitment to duty. For a Maltese soldier to be selected from among a class of elite U.S. Marines speaks volumes of Matthew’s character, work ethic, and the values instilled in him.
